Software Engineer, Entry-Level

Muon Space

San Jose, CA

$142K - $169K/yr

Full-time

Posted 17 days ago


Job description

About the role

Software Engineers at Muon work on embedded software on satellites and test equipment, physics simulations, customer-facing APIs and services, user interfaces, scheduling algorithms, data pipelines, computer vision, signal processing, cloud systems and more. They make it possible to build, test, launch, and run constellations of satellites for a wide variety of missions.

Entry-level software engineers are expected to bring significant skills and training, and then to quickly develop into experts in their domains to accelerate Muon's Mission with high quality software and systems. They must be a high performer ready to work in an exciting, fast-paced environment that values continuous improvement, embraces taking risks, and crafts the right solutions to delight our customers.

This position is hybrid and requires working on-site in our San Jose, CA office three days per week.

Responsibilities
  • Take ownership of the code for a new software capability on ground or in space
  • Propose and iterate on the design for software components
  • Write tests and monitoring to validate correctness of one's own code
  • Conduct analysis to support both development and testing
  • Quickly learn new skills, technology and techniques
  • Communicate clearly and accurately
  • Complete work in a timely manner
Required Qualifications
  • A bachelor's degree in computer science, aerospace engineering, computational mathematics or a related field
  • Proficient in C++, Python, TypeScript or a similar high-level language
  • Coursework or relevant experience in operating systems, algorithms, data structures, physics and statistics
Desirable Qualifications
  • Expertise in embedded software, network protocols, hardware and software testing, FPGA programming, GPU programming or other relevant disciplines
  • Experience with satellites, robots, or other autonomous systems
  • Previous experience on technical project teams (i.e. programming, robotics or rocket club, etc.)
  • Understanding of orbital mechanics
  • Experience with mathematical optimization, machine learning, signal processing or advanced algorithms
  • Experience with cloud environments and distributed systems
  • Advanced coursework or experience in physics, statistics, distributed systems, or embedded software
Salary

The salary range for this role is $142,000 - $169,000, plus a competitive equity grant and comprehensive benefits package. Final compensation will be determined based on skills, qualifications, experience, and geographic location as assessed during the interview process.
